                        REPORTS OF STANDING COMMITTEES                       
                                                                               
HB 9                                                                         
The Judiciary Committee has considered:                                        
                                                                               
HOUSE BILL NO. 9                                                              
An Act relating to the right of crime victims and victims of                  
juvenile offenses to be present at court proceedings; and amending             
Rule 615, Alaska Rules of Evidence.                                            
                                                                               
and recommends it be replaced with:                                            
                                                                               
CS FOR HOUSE BILL NO. 9 (JUD)                                                 
	(same title)                                                                  
                                                                               
The report was signed by Representative Green, Chair, with the                 
following individual recommendations:                                          
                                                                               
Do pass (5):  Bunde, Porter, James, Green, Rokeberg                            
                                                                               
No recommendation (2):  Croft, Berkowitz                                       

1997-01-27                     House Journal                      Page 0149
HB 9                                                                         
The following fiscal notes apply to CSHB 9(JUD):                               
                                                                               
Zero fiscal note, Alaska Court System, 1/27/97                                 
Zero fiscal note, Dept. of Law, 1/27/97                                        
Zero fiscal note, Dept. of Public Safety, 1/27/97                              
Zero fiscal note, Dept. of Health & Social Services, 1/27/97                   
                                                                               
HB 9 was referred to the Finance Committee.

                   INTRODUCTION, FIRST READING AND REFERENCE                  
                             OF HOUSE RESOLUTIONS                             
                                                                               
HJR 16                                                                       
HOUSE JOINT RESOLUTION NO. 16 by Representatives Vezey and                     
Ryan:                                                                          
                                                                               
Relating to a federal balanced budget amendment.                              
                                                                               
was read the first time and referred to the State Affairs Committee.           
                                                                               
                                                                               
                   INTRODUCTION, FIRST READING AND REFERENCE                  
                                OF HOUSE BILLS                                
                                                                               
HB 89                                                                        
HOUSE BILL NO. 89 by Representative Austerman, entitled:                       
                                                                               
An Act relating to the Shuyak Island State Park.                              
                                                                               
was read the first time and referred to the Community & Regional               
Affairs and Resources Committees.                                              

1997-01-27                     House Journal                      Page 0151
HB 90                                                                        
HOUSE BILL NO. 90 by Representative Sanders, entitled:                         
                                                                               
An Act establishing a woman's right to know certain medical                   
facts related to the woman's safety before an abortion is                      
performed.                                                                     
                                                                               
was read the first time and referred to the Health, Education & Social         
Services and State Affairs Committees.
